Transaction 159c3344f79418f8269328723d36a34bbab0eedcc4ea8bc214d073b17b9dbb06

1 Input
2 Outputs
  • 159c3344f79418f8269328723d36a34bbab0eedcc4ea8bc214d073b17b9dbb06:0
  • value  9084330
    address  2Mwhf4iZChueG6UNG5N56sGPwvxhn4kHzCj
  • 159c3344f79418f8269328723d36a34bbab0eedcc4ea8bc214d073b17b9dbb06:1
  • value  1000000
    address  mpMcxadVWG4WVYuLvuax6kcaZvZb4HMtUV